Interfície classe vs classe en Java

Autora: Laura McKinney
Data De La Creació: 4 Abril 2021
Data D’Actualització: 15 Ser Possible 2024
Anonim
Interfície classe vs classe en Java - Un Altre
Interfície classe vs classe en Java - Un Altre

Content

La diferència entre la classe i la interfície de Java és que la classe en java s'inicia per crear un objecte, mentre que la interfície en el Java no es pot instanciar ja que el mètode és incapaç de realitzar cap acció per invocar.


Java és un llenguatge de programació orientat a objectes que utilitza tant un compilador com un intèrpret. Majoritàriament tots els programes es fabriquen en llenguatge de programació Java. El codi Java es pot escriure a Windows, Linux i Mac OS. La sintaxi del llenguatge de programació C i C ++ és la mateixa.

Java produeix un navegador per executar programes que ajuden a crear una interfície gràfica d’usuari. El llenguatge de programació Java s’utilitza i està en tendència en aquests dies. Per escriure codi Java, un programador necessita un kit de desenvolupament de programari (SDK) que inclou un compilador, intèrpret que no és necessari en C ++. La classe en java s'inicia per crear un objecte, mentre que la interfície en el java mai es pot iniciar, ja que el mètode és incapaç de realitzar cap acció per invocar. La classe és una de les funcions més importants de la programació Java. No podem implementar una implementació java en la programació de java si no sabem implementar la classe. Les classes de programació java també s'utilitzen per crear objectes perquè la classe crea tipus de referència. A la signatura d’una classe, hi ha un cos de classe que és el nom de la classe i tota la informació. Al cos principal de la classe, hi ha camps i mètodes de la classe. Els objectes de la classe poden ser estàtics i no estàtics.


La classe de paraules clau s’utilitza per fer una classe en programació java. Cada objecte creat a java conté i còpia camp i mètodes. L’especificador d’accés decideix la visibilitat i l’accessibilitat dels membres de la subclasse. La herència es pot fer utilitzant el especificador d'accés de la programació Java. Una classe heretà els objectes i els mètodes de l’altra classe. Una classe només pot heretar una sola classe; es va crear la interfície per resoldre aquest problema. L'ús de la classe d'interfície pot heretar més d'una classe. L’estructura de la interfície és molt similar a una classe. La paraula clau que s’utilitza per implementar la interfície a java és una interfície. A la interfície, el mètode no està definit a l'interior del cos de la interfície. La classe s'ha de definir a l'interior del cos de la interfície. El mètode de la classe sempre ha de ser públic.


Contingut: diferència entre classe i interfície en Java

  • Gràfic de comparació
  • Què és la classe de Java?
  • Què és la interfície en Java?
  • Diferències claus
  • Conclusió
  • Vídeo explicatiu

Gràfic de comparació

BasesClasse en JavaInterfície en Java
SignificatLa classe en java s'inicia per crear un objecte

La interfície de java mai es pot iniciar quan el mètode és incapaç de realitzar cap acció per invocar.

 

Paraula clauLa classe de paraules clau s’utilitza per implementar una classe a javaLa interfície de paraules clau s’utilitza per implementar la interfície a java
ConstructorUna classe pot tenir un constructorUna interfície mai pot tenir un constructor
MètodeEls mètodes de classe es defineixen per realitzar una funció específicaEl mètode de la interfície és purament abstracte

Què és la classe de Java?

La classe és una de les funcions més importants de la programació Java. No podem implementar una implementació java en la programació de java si no sabem implementar la classe. Les classes de programació java també s'utilitzen per crear objectes perquè la classe crea tipus de referència. A la signatura d’una classe, hi ha un cos de classe que és el nom de la classe i tota la informació. Al cos principal de la classe, hi ha camps i mètodes de la classe. Els objectes de la classe poden ser estàtics i no estàtics. La classe de paraules clau s’utilitza per fer una classe en programació java. Cada objecte creat a java conté i còpia camp i mètodes. L’especificador d’accés decideix la visibilitat i l’accessibilitat dels membres de la subclasse. La herència es pot fer utilitzant el especificador d'accés de la programació Java. Una classe heretà els objectes i els mètodes de l’altra classe.

Què és la interfície en Java?

Una classe només pot heretar una sola classe; es va crear la interfície per resoldre aquest problema. L'ús de la classe d'interfície pot heretar més d'una classe. L’estructura de la interfície és molt similar a una classe. La paraula clau que s’utilitza per implementar la interfície a java és una interfície. A la interfície, un mètode no està definit a l'interior del cos de la interfície. La classe s’ha de definir dins del cos de la interfície. El mètode de la classe sempre ha de ser públic.

Diferències claus

  1. La classe en java s'inicia per crear un objecte, mentre que la interfície en el java no es pot instanciar, ja que el mètode és incapaç de realitzar cap acció per invocar.
  2. La classe de paraules clau s’utilitza per implementar una classe a java mentre que la interfície de paraules clau s’utilitza per implementar la interfície a java.
  3. Una classe pot tenir constructor, mentre que una interfície mai pot tenir un constructor.
  4. Els mètodes de classe es defineixen per realitzar una funció específica mentre que el mètode de la interfície és purament abstracte.

Conclusió

En aquest article anterior veiem la clara diferència entre classe i interfície de java amb implementació

Vídeo explicatiu